RVT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2016 in Review
122 of the 3,748 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Royce Value Trust (RVT) for Q3 2016, worth a combined $299M — up 3% from $291M a quarter earlier.
Fund positioning in RVT was balanced in Q3 2016: 11 funds opened new positions, 11 closed out, 50 added to existing stakes and 41 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Advisors Asset Management, adding an estimated $3.39M. The largest seller was Morgan Stanley, cutting an estimated $7.09M.
